Lucy Carroll Obituary

Lucy Davis Carroll, age 86 of Forest City died Sunday, September 1, 2019 at Fairhaven of Forest City.  Lucy was born in Rutherford County on November 29, 1932 to her parents, the late Grover C. Davis and Elma Owens Davis.  She was a member of Walls Baptist Church .

Lucy was a self-employed seamstress and worked many years for Tanner Company.  Her talent for sewing was well known and she had a sewing shop in her home where she would make garments for the public. 

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her first husband, John Downey,  her second husband, Bill Carroll and sister, Mary Ayers.

Left to cherish her memory are her cousin, Beverly Philbeck, close friends and caregivers, Rob Jolley, Christine Evans, Mary Wilkerson, Josephine Starling, Joan Conner, Pat Edwards, and countless others who loved her dearly.  She loved each of them and will be genuinely missed.
